org.eaglei.search.provider.lucene.search
Class ClassUsage

java.lang.Object
  extended by org.eaglei.search.provider.lucene.search.ClassUsage
All Implemented Interfaces:
java.io.Serializable, java.lang.Comparable<ClassUsage>

public class ClassUsage
extends java.lang.Object
implements java.io.Serializable, java.lang.Comparable<ClassUsage>

See Also:
Serialized Form

Constructor Summary
ClassUsage(org.eaglei.model.EIEntity entity)
           
 
Method Summary
 void addSubClassUsage(org.eaglei.model.EIURI subclassURI)
           
 int compareTo(ClassUsage o)
           
 void decrementUsage()
           
 boolean equals(java.lang.Object o)
           
 org.eaglei.model.EIEntity getEntity()
           
 java.util.Set<org.eaglei.model.EIURI> getSubClassUsages()
           
 org.eaglei.search.provider.CountResult getTotalCount()
           
 int hashCode()
           
 void incrementUsage()
           
 void removeSubClassUsage(org.eaglei.model.EIURI subclassURI)
           
 java.lang.String toString()
           
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ClassUsage

public ClassUsage(org.eaglei.model.EIEntity entity)
Method Detail

getEntity

public org.eaglei.model.EIEntity getEntity()

incrementUsage

public void incrementUsage()

decrementUsage

public void decrementUsage()

getTotalCount

public org.eaglei.search.provider.CountResult getTotalCount()

addSubClassUsage

public void addSubClassUsage(org.eaglei.model.EIURI subclassURI)

removeSubClassUsage

public void removeSubClassUsage(org.eaglei.model.EIURI subclassURI)

getSubClassUsages

public java.util.Set<org.eaglei.model.EIURI> getSubClassUsages()

equals

public boolean equals(java.lang.Object o)
Overrides:
equals in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

compareTo

public int compareTo(ClassUsage o)
Specified by:
compareTo in interface java.lang.Comparable<ClassUsage>

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object


Copyright © 2009-2011 Eagle-I. All Rights Reserved.